Analysis

Saudi Arabia recorded 459.09 t for seed — cropland potassium in 2023.

That represents a change of up 3.3% on the previous year and up 48.2% over ten years.

Over the whole period, seed — cropland potassium in Saudi Arabia peaked at 781.39 t in 1992 and was at its lowest, 32.84 t, in 1971.

That places Saudi Arabia 110th out of 201 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Averages by decade

DecadeAverage LowestHighest Years
1960s 85.41 t 76.71 t 92.64 t 9
1970s 80.99 t 32.84 t 98.53 t 10
1980s 373.26 t 98.03 t 579.91 t 10
1990s 648.87 t 514.15 t 781.39 t 10
2000s 546.34 t 388.54 t 627.44 t 10
2010s 350.22 t 305.43 t 381.47 t 10
2020s 431.55 t 402.89 t 459.09 t 4

The Cropland Nutrient balance domain contains information on the flows of nitrogen, phosphorus, and potassium from mineral fertilizer, manure applied, atmospheric deposition, crop removal, and biological fixation over cropland and per unit area of cropland. The flows are aggregated to total inputs and total outputs, from which the overall nutrient balance and nutrient use efficiency on cropland are calculated. Statistics are disseminated in units of tonnes and in kg/ha, as appropriate. Nutrient use efficiency is expressed as a fraction (%).
